1. It's true that the build doesn't include any cooldown reduction at all. The only CD reduction I got is from the masteries, the rest I get from the blue buff (which you basically want all the time on Swain) and Elixir of Brilliance.
2. Included in the guide was just a general build which isn't optimal for every scenario. Grab the Haunting Guise if the laning phase is coming to an end as you'll be attacking different targets than your opposing mid champion (or buy it if your opponent grabs a null talisman early on). You always want to adjust your build to counter what the opponents do, so you're absolutely right that it's not always the best choice to grab a Haunting Guise and blindly follow the build order in the guide. I for example usually buy a Negatron Cloak early on if I'm having a hard time mid and later in the game upgrade it. If i'm getting heavily focused during team fights I get my Zhonya's before Rabadon's etc. Knowing what to buy and when to buy it comes with experience and is fairly hard to read off a guide =)

Pretty interesting read, but I have two comments.
1. You keep talking about having 40% Cool Down Reduction (it's even in your first graphic), but you have no CDR items or runes, so that means the most CDR you'll have is 9% from Masteries. I'm not sure if this is left over from your first guide, but you may want to clarify/correct this.
2. Since most champs start with 30 Magic Resist and often don't get any more for a good part of the game, isn't ~9 Magic Pen from runes and 20 from Sorc. Shoes coupled with the 15% from Masteries going to pretty much zero out anyone? (Keeping in mid that MPen doesn't go negative, only MReduction) The 20 from Haunting Guise is just going to waste. Now, of course, if everyone on their team buys a Banshee's Veil then it'll kick in, but I would think that Void Staff later game would be a better counter to that as it has a big effect vs. tank types too.
